Who

The all-American Turlington has been a top model for almost 20 years, and the woman by Ed Burns' side for the past few.

Backstory

The daughter of a pilot and a flight attendant, Turlington was discovered at age 13 by a photographer while riding her horse near her family's home in Miami. She signed up with Ford Models at age 16, moved to New York to model full time at 18, and had the good fortune to land on the fashion scene just as the 1980s supermodel phenomenon was peaking. Along with Cindy Crawford, Linda Evangelista, and Naomi Campbell, Turlington was in the top tier of star models in the early '90s, scoring coveted contracts with Maybelline and Calvin Klein, appearing on hundreds of magazine covers, and making appearances in movies (Robert Altman's Prêt-à-Porter, the Isaac Mizrahi doc Unzipped) and music videos (George Michael, Duran Duran). In 1994, she abandoned the fashion world to earn a bachelor's degree at NYU, where she majored in comparative religion and philosophy and graduated cum laude. By 2000 Turlington had more or less retired from modeling in order to focus on new endeavors, such as her two workout-wear lines with Puma (Nuala and Mahanuala) and an ayurvedic skincare line called Sundari. But she returned to the biz in 2006 after reeling in a multiyear contract with Maybelline, reportedly worth more than $1 million a year.

Medical file

After her father passed away from lung cancer, Turlington quit smoking for good; in a cruel twist, she was diagnosed with early-stage emphysema five years after quitting. She now works as an anti-smoking activist for the CDC and the American Cancer Society.

Personal

Turlington dated a number of high-profile actors during the 1990s, including Christian Slater and Jason Patric. In 2003, she married filmmaker Ed Burns. They live in the Tribeca loft that JFK Jr. used to call home and have two kids, Finn and Grace.
